Stone's game last Thursday was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Friday. They came out on top against the St. Patrick Fighting Irish by a score of 4-1. The victory continues a trend for the Tomcats in their matchups with the Fighting Irish: they've now won three in a row.
Mattie Gibson spent all seven innings on the mound, and it's clear why: she surrendered only one earned run on two hits. She has been consistent : she hasn't given up more than one earned run in five consecutive appearances.
At the plate, Ariyana Fairley was excellent, going 1-for-2 with one home run and two RBI. That's the most RBI she has posted since back in February of 2024. Aubrey Ladner also deserves some recognition as she got her first hit of the season.

Stone now has a winning record of 5-4. As for St. Patrick, they now have a losing record of 3-4.
Looking ahead, Stone will face off against Laurel at 5:30 p.m. on March 10th. As for St. Patrick, they will take on Baker in a tournament on Friday.
